    2-PORT USB, VGA AND AUDIO POCKET DATA LINK KVM Introduction The USB Pocket Data Link KVM switch allows a single keyboard, video display monitor, and mouse to be switched to access multiple computers. The switch provides more table space in addition to saving the cost of multiple keyboards and monitors. The data link function lets users to perform Data Transfer between two computers.

    connected with keyboard and mouse. Please do not change the screen resolution of computers during the KVM PIP mode. Please do not unplug USB Cable KVM or stop data transfer while the current data transfer is in progress or KMDS is functional. Please also do not switch the computer by using keyboard Hot-Key during the data transfer.
